As a developer who is constantly uploading over existing files, I want to globally turn off the "file exists" check and can't in the global Settings pane. Not having to wait for the conflict check is much better for me, and I've run into a lot of files that are the same size but actually different versions of the files . . . which sticks me with a prompt every time.
The closest workaround I've found would be to go into each favorite's settings (I have several hundred), set the automatic rules to nothing, and then set the default action to overwrite.
The File Exists menu has a "do this for all conflicts" checkbox, but it doesn't work and I'm assuming that it really means "do this for all conflicts in THIS OPERATION".
There has to be some way to turn this off at a global level . . . but I can't find it anywhere.
